Commonwealth Games Success – Beate Nicol

Congratulations to Revolution G’s Beate Nicol who has been selected to umpire at the Commonwealth Games in Birmingham this year. Beate chose to respond to an invitation from Table Tennis England in 2019 encouraging volunteers to qualify as Level 1 umpires, the equivalent to County Umpire, with a goal of selection for the Commonwealth Games in 2022. Beate completed the umpire’s course at St Neots in May 2019 and started umpiring in September 2019 at the Veterans British League. Following this she has umpired at many national events, in “high season” umpiring every other weekend. Revolution Juniors Feature in Bedfordshire County Success

Bedfordshire Juniors 2021-22

Gemma, Josh, Ethan and Thomas made up four out of the five county junior squad that were successful in winning Division 2A of the Junior County Championships competition this season and gaining promotion next season to Division One. This is the first time since 2008 that the county juniors have achieved promotion and that had been from Division 3. Congratulations to all of them who showed tremendous team spirit throughout the two weekends winning all of their matches against Leicestershire, Cheshire 2, Lincolnshire 2, Cambridgeshire and Northants and hopefully they will do well again next season.

Congratulations Sara – Midland Masters Champion

Congratulations to Revolution B’s Sara Williams who won the Women’s 40+ title at the Midland Masters last weekend winning all her matches and retaining her England No. 1 position. This follows on from her remaining unbeaten in the Premier Division of the Women’s Veteran British League with ten wins from ten matches at the beginning of October. Sara heads off this weekend to compete in Premier Division of the Women’s Senior British League and we wish her well.
